Blackberry Goat Cheese Puff Pastry Twists (Easy + Elegant!)

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n Tumblr Email
Share
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email

These Blackberry Goat Cheese Puff Pastry Twists are sweet, tangy, and flakey in all the right ways.

They look elegant but come together with ease, making them perfect for brunch, parties, or just treating yourself to something special.

If you love the balance of juicy berries and creamy cheese with a touch of herbaceous lemon-thyme sugar, this one is for you!

What You’ll Need (Ingredient Highlights)

Puff pastry sheets: Store-bought and easy to work with

Blackberries: Fresh or frozen, simmered into a quick jam

Goat cheese: Creamy, tangy, and deliciously rich

Lemon zest & juice: Adds brightness and complements the cheese

Raw sugar & fresh thyme: For a crunchy, fragrant topping

Egg: For that golden, glossy finish

Pro Tips Before You Start

Thaw your puff pastry just enough to be pliable, not soft

Make the jam ahead of time to allow proper cooling

Use a ruler or pastry cutter for even strips

Twisting is easier when the pastry is cold

Don’t overfill—a little goat cheese and jam goes a long way

How to Make Blackberry Goat Cheese Puff Pastry Twists

Step 1: Make the Blackberry Jam

In a medium saucepan over medium heat, combine blackberries, water, lemon juice, and sugar.

Simmer for 20-30 minutes, stirring occasionally, until thickened.

Use a spoon or masher to break up the berries.

Cool to room temperature.

Step 2: Prep the Pastry

Thaw 2 sheets of puff pastry for 20-25 minutes until pliable.

On a floured surface, roll each into a rectangle.

Step 3: Add Filling

Spread half the goat cheese (4 oz) and cooled blackberry jam evenly over one pastry sheet.

Step 4: Slice and Twist

Cut the filled pastry into 12 strips using a sharp knife or pizza cutter.

Fold each strip in half lengthwise and gently twist while stretching.

Repeat with second pastry sheet.

Step 5: Egg Wash and Top

In a small bowl, whisk egg for the egg wash.

In another bowl, combine raw sugar, fresh thyme, and zest from lemons.

Brush twists with egg wash and sprinkle the lemon-thyme sugar mixture over the top.

Step 6: Bake

Place twists on a parchment-lined baking sheet.

Bake at 400°F (200°C) for 16-18 minutes, or until puffed and golden.

Step 7: Cool & Serve

Let cool for a few minutes before serving warm or at room temperature.

Variations / Substitutions

Use blueberries or raspberries instead of blackberries

Swap goat cheese for ricotta or cream cheese

Add a touch of honey or balsamic glaze after baking

Try rosemary or basil in place of thyme

Storage & Leftovers

Best enjoyed fresh

Store in an airtight container at room temp for 1 day or refrigerate for up to 3 days

Reheat in oven at 300°F (150°C) for a few minutes to restore crispiness

FAQs

Can I make the jam ahead of time?

Yes! You can refrigerate the blackberry jam for up to 5 days.

Can I use store-bought jam?

Sure, just make sure it’s not too runny so it doesn’t seep out during baking.

How do I keep the twists from unraveling?

Press the ends slightly to help them hold. Keeping the pastry cold helps too.

Can I freeze these?

They’re best fresh, but you can freeze them baked and reheat later.

What if I don’t like goat cheese?

Try cream cheese for a milder flavor.

Do I need to use raw sugar?

Raw sugar gives a great crunch, but regular sugar works too.
